So laden Sie Dateien von Selenium of Python in Chrome herunter

Einführung

Beachten Sie, wie Sie Dateien mit Selen + Python + Chrome herunterladen

Umweltinformationen

Einstellungen zum Herunterladen von Dateien

Wenn Sie wie folgt einstellen, wird es auf den [Zielpfad herunterladen] heruntergeladen!

from selenium import webdriver
from selenium.webdriver.chrome.options import Options

options = Options()
driver = webdriver.Chrome(chrome_options=options)

driver.command_executor._commands["send_command"] = (
    "POST",
    '/session/$sessionId/chromium/send_command'
)
params = {
    'cmd': 'Page.setDownloadBehavior',
    'params': {
        'behavior': 'allow',
        'downloadPath':[Zielpfad herunterladen]
    }
}
driver.execute("send_command", params=params)

Recommended Posts

So laden Sie Dateien von Selenium of Python in Chrome herunter
Zusammenfassung zum Importieren von Dateien in Python 3
So erhalten Sie die Dateien im Ordner [Python]
Wie man in Python entwickelt
So fügen Sie einer PDF-Datei Seitenzahlen hinzu (in Python)
So wechseln Sie mit Python + Selenium + Chrome in den Smartphone-Modus
[Python] Wie man PCA mit Python macht
So sammeln Sie Bilder in Python
Verwendung von SQLite in Python
Laden Sie Google Drive-Dateien in Python herunter
Wie man MySQL mit Python benutzt
So verpacken Sie C in Python
Verwendung von ChemSpider in Python
Verwendung von PubChem mit Python
So greifen Sie über Python auf Wikipedia zu
Umgang mit Japanisch mit Python
Extrahieren Sie mit Python Zeichenfolgen aus Dateien
So schneiden Sie ein Block-Multiple-Array aus einem Multiple-Array in Python
Wie man aus einer Wahrscheinlichkeitsdichtefunktion in Python tastet
Erlauben Sie Python, die Zeichenfolge der Eingabedatei aus dem Ordner auszuwählen
[Einführung in Python] Wie verwende ich eine Klasse in Python?
So machen Sie R chartr () in Python
So aktualisieren Sie Google Sheets von Python
[Itertools.permutations] So löschen Sie eine Sequenz in Python
Verwendung von Funktionen in separaten Dateien Perl-Version und Python-Version
So erhalten Sie eine Zeichenfolge aus einem Befehlszeilenargument in Python
So arbeiten Sie mit BigQuery in Python
Wie bekomme ich Stacktrace in Python?
So zeigen Sie die neunundneunzig Tabelle in Python an
So extrahieren Sie einen Polygonbereich in Python
So überprüfen Sie die Version von opencv mit Python
Zugriff auf RDS von Lambda (Python)
So wechseln Sie die Python-Version in Cloud9
So passen Sie den Bildkontrast in Python an
Verwendung von __slots__ in der Python-Klasse
So füllen Sie mit Python dynamisch Nullen aus
So installieren Sie Chrome Driver für Chrome automatisch mit Python + Selenium + Chrome
Verwendung regulärer Ausdrücke in Python
In Python von Markdown in HTML konvertieren
Laden Sie Dateien in jedem Format mit Python herunter
So zeigen Sie Hello World in Python an
Lesen von CSV-Dateien mit Pandas
Verwendung ist und == in Python
Wie schreibe ich Ruby to_s in Python
Download-Datei für Python Selen Chrome überschreiben
So erhalten Sie den Wert aus dem Parameterspeicher in Lambda (mit Python)
Verwendung der C-Bibliothek in Python
Konvertieren Sie die FBX-Datei in Python in ASCII <-> BINARY
[REAPER] Wie man Reascript mit Python spielt
So öffnen Sie einen Webbrowser über Python
So löschen Sie einen Taple in einer Liste (Python)
So generieren Sie eine Sequenz in Python und C ++
Einbetten von Variablen in Python-Strings
Studie aus Python Hour7: Verwendung von Klassen
So legen Sie den Browserstandort in Headless Chrome fest
So vereinfachen Sie die eingeschränkte Polypoly-Anpassung in Python
Verwendung der Python-Bildbibliothek in der Python3-Serie
So implementieren Sie Shared Memory in Python (mmap.mmap)
So erhalten Sie Ergebnisse von id in Celery